5. Challenges and Drawbacks:

While on-line poker brings many benefits, it is really not without its challenges. Among major drawbacks could be the potential for deceptive tasks, including collusion and chip dumping, in which players cheat to achieve an unfair benefit. But reputable online poker platforms use sturdy safety steps and random quantity generators to thwart such behavior. In addition, some people may find the absence of real cues and interactions being part of real time poker games a disadvantage, as it can be more difficult to see opponents and employ emotional strategies on line.
